This documentation is archived and is not being maintained.

ISessionStateItemCollection Members

Defines the contract for the collection used by ASP.NET session state to manage session.

The ISessionStateItemCollection type exposes the following members.

  NameDescription
Public method Clear Removes all values and keys from the session-state collection.
Public method CopyTo Copies the elements of the ICollection to an Array, starting at a particular Array index. (Inherited from ICollection.)
Public method GetEnumerator Returns an enumerator that iterates through a collection. (Inherited from IEnumerable.)
Public method Remove Deletes an item from the collection.
Public method RemoveAt Deletes an item at a specified index from the collection.
Top

  NameDescription
Public Extension Method AsQueryable Converts an IEnumerable to an IQueryable. (Defined by Queryable.)
Public Extension Method Cast Converts the elements of an IEnumerable to the specified type. (Defined by Enumerable.)
Public Extension Method OfType Filters the elements of an IEnumerable based on a specified type. (Defined by Enumerable.)
Top

  NameDescription
Public property Count Gets the number of elements contained in the ICollection. (Inherited from ICollection.)
Public property Dirty Gets or sets a value indicating whether the collection has been marked as changed.
Public property IsSynchronized Gets a value indicating whether access to the ICollection is synchronized (thread safe). (Inherited from ICollection.)
Public property Item Overloaded. Gets or sets a value in the collection.
Public property Keys Gets a collection of the variable names for all values stored in the collection.
Public property SyncRoot Gets an object that can be used to synchronize access to the ICollection. (Inherited from ICollection.)
Top
Show: